Can Fort Maguire Peacock and Goby Pleco (Pitbull Pleco) Live Together?

Reviewed by Guidarium Editorial DeskUpdated May 11, 2026
Not Recommended

Fort Maguire Peacock and Goby Pleco (Pitbull Pleco) are not recommended as tank mates due to conflicting pH requirements. Housing these species together is likely to result in stress, health problems, or direct harm to one or both fish.

Behaviour & Temperament

Fort Maguire Peacock is a moderately assertive species (6/10), while Goby Pleco (Pitbull Pleco) is peaceful (1/10). This notable difference means Fort Maguire Peacock may occasionally assert dominance over Goby Pleco (Pitbull Pleco).

Fort Maguire Peacock and Goby Pleco (Pitbull Pleco) both frequent the Bottom (Substrate) region of the setup. This overlap can increase competition for space, so providing ample room and cover is important to keep both species comfortable.

Worth noting: Goby Pleco (Pitbull Pleco) is nocturnal and will be most active after lights-out, naturally reducing daytime encounters.

Water Parameters

The safe temperature window for both species falls between 24°C and 26°C. Aim for the midpoint of this range (around 25.0°C) for optimal comfort.

The pH requirements of Fort Maguire Peacock (7.8–8.6) and Goby Pleco (Pitbull Pleco) (6–7.5) do not overlap, making it impossible to satisfy both species simultaneously.

For general hardness, the shared comfort zone is 10–15 dGH. Regular testing will ensure conditions stay within this range.
